Java 成神之路
白天
夜间
首页
下载
阅读记录
书签管理
我的书签
添加书签
移除书签
技术大纲图
浏览
102
扫码
分享
2023-05-09 13:50:13
若有收获,就点个赞吧
0 人点赞
上一篇:
下一篇:
技术大纲图
底层篇
Java底层知识
Java中的移位运算符
JVM
JVM内存结构
Java内存模型
垃圾收集(GC)
类加载机制
类加载过程
类加载器
双亲委派
OSGI ( 动态模型系统 )
基础篇
Java基础知识
this与super
Java IO&Java NIO
Java自动拆装箱
Java Stream用法
Java 双冒号的用法
源码总结
String源码解析
HashMap源码解析
Java并发编程
线程简介
线程池简介及原理
JAVA 锁
synchronized与volatile
死锁
ThreadLocal
进阶篇
Effective Java总结
第一章 创建和销毁对象
1. 考虑使用静态工厂方法替代构造方法
2. 当构造方法参数过多时使用 builder 模式
3.使用私有构造方法或枚举类实现 Singleton 属性
4. 使用私有构造器执行非实例化
5. 依赖注入优于硬连接资源(hardwiring resources)
6. 避免创建不必要的对象
7. 消除过期的对象引用
静态工厂方法
为什么覆盖 equals() 一定要覆盖 hashCode()
设计模式
设计模式概述
创建型模式
工厂模式
单例设计模式
建造者模式
原型模式
享元模式
模板方法设计模式
框架知识
Spring框架
Spring注解
AOP原理
Netty 与 RPC
网络编程
TCP连接
高级篇
数据结构和算法知识
数据结构
数据结构基本概念
红黑树
排序算法
交换排序
冒泡排序
快速排序
选择排序
简单选择排序
堆排序
插入算法
直接插入排序
递归算法全排列
操作系统知识
架构篇
扩展篇
面试篇
面试重点
阿里面试总结
面试总结
推荐书籍
暂无相关搜索结果!
让时间为你证明
分享,让知识传承更久远
×
文章二维码
×
手机扫一扫,轻松掌上读
文档下载
×
请下载您需要的格式的文档,随时随地,享受汲取知识的乐趣!
PDF
文档
EPUB
文档
MOBI
文档
书签列表
×
阅读记录
×
阅读进度:
0.00%
(
0/0
)
重置阅读进度
×
思维导图备注